AI Summary

  • Establishes a $20 penalty fee on every criminal conviction beginning June 30, 2025, with fees deposited into a state supplemental benefit fund through county/city/state treasuries.

  • Creates a $250,000 state death benefit payable to the surviving spouse (or divided equally among children if no spouse) of any first responder killed in the line of duty, paid within 30 days of employer notification.

  • Expands the definition of "first responder" in aggravated assault statutes to include peace officers, firefighters, fire marshals, fire inspectors, emergency medical technicians, paramedics, tribal police officers, National Guard members on state active duty, and correctional officers.

  • Increases criminal penalties for assaulting first responders, including enhancing certain assault classifications to higher felony levels when committed against first responders.

  • All provisions related to the penalty fee, death benefits, and enhanced assault penalties expire December 31, 2032; directs any fund surplus exceeding $2,000,000 to legislature for peace officer training, equipment, and assistance to injured first responders.
